Output dfabc67dae39bf51183b92d16c398e193b89eb92ccfc8973f2fd130a2146caea:2

value
570644075
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7cf523c6eeb85a30b96141c7e87f370e0811729e OP_EQUALVERIFY OP_CHECKSIG
address
1CPiTPx8Cz5M2oRL6WEAEXWbxynri6aDhb
transaction
dfabc67dae39bf51183b92d16c398e193b89eb92ccfc8973f2fd130a2146caea
spent
true